Abstract

A storage container is provided. The storage container having a parallelepiped housing with a plurality of walls that define a hollow interior portion. The plurality of walls include a pair of side walls, and a front, rear, and bottom walls. A cover is coupled to the housing, the cover is movable between an open and closed position, the cover enclosing the hollow interior and in contact with a top surface of the walls when in the closed position. A light source is disposed within at least one of the plurality of walls and arranged to project light into the hollow interior. A circuit having a power source is provided, the circuit being electrically coupled to the at least one light source and being configured to transfer electrical power to the at least one light source in response to the cover member being moved towards the open position.

What is claimed is: 
     
         1 . A storage container comprising:
 a housing having a parallelepiped shape, the housing having a plurality of walls that define a hollow interior portion, the plurality of walls having a pair of side walls, a front wall, a rear wall, and a bottom wall;   a cover member movably coupled to the housing, the cover member movable between an open position and a closed position, the cover member enclosing the hollow interior and being at least partially in contact with a top surface of the plurality of walls when in the closed position;   at least one light source, disposed within at least one of the plurality of walls and arranged to project light into the hollow interior; and   a circuit having a power source, the circuit being electrically coupled to the at least one light source and being configured to transfer electrical power to the at least one light source in response to the cover member being moved towards the open position.   
     
     
         2 . The storage container of  claim 1 , wherein the at least one light source is disposed equal to or more than 50% of a distance from the bottom wall to the cover member when the cover member is in the closed position. 
     
     
         3 . The storage container of  claim 2 , wherein the at least one light source is disposed equal to or more than 75% of a distance from the bottom wall to the cover member when the cover member is in the closed position. 
     
     
         4 . The storage container of  claim 1 , wherein the circuit includes a switch disposed within one of the pair of side walls and operably coupled to the cover member. 
     
     
         5 . The storage container of  claim 4 , wherein the switch is configured to electrically couple the power source to the at least one light source when the cover member is in the open position. 
     
     
         6 . The storage container of  claim 5 , wherein the cover member includes a projection sized and positioned to engage the switch when the cover member is in the closed position. 
     
     
         7 . The storage container of  claim 1 , wherein the at least one light source is a pair of light sources with one of the pair of light sources being disposed in one of the pair of side walls. 
     
     
         8 . The storage container of  claim 7 , where the pair of light sources are light emitting diodes (LED). 
     
     
         9 . The storage container of  claim 8 , wherein the pair of light sources have a surface that is flush with an associated inner surface of the pair of side walls. 
     
     
         10 . The storage container of  claim 5 , wherein the power source is a battery. 
     
     
         11 . The storage container of  claim 10 , wherein the battery is removably disposed within the rear wall. 
     
     
         12 . The storage container of  claim 10 , wherein the battery is electrically coupled to a recharging circuit and an electrical port. 
     
     
         13 . The storage container of  claim 12 , wherein the electrical port is configured to couple with a universal serial bus (USB) connector.
